WHO WE ARE

The Triad Real Estate and Building Industry Coalition is a Guilford County organization of trade associations and business formed in 1999 to take collaborative action in issues of concern to their broad membership engaged in real estate sales, building, development, finance, management and leasing.

OUR MISSION

To promote a healthy real estate industry by providing direct input into the political, legislative, and administrative public policies that encourages regional economic growth, job creation, and a healthy real estate industry.

OUR FOUNDATIONS

TREBIC will be a positive partner with the community, actively participating in finding solutions to difficult community problems.

TREBIC will adamantly uphold the preservation of constitutionally protected private property rights.

When regulating real estate, TREBIC will strive to have government:

  • Value Constitutionally protected private property rights and affordability as highly as environmental protection
  • Partner with affected industries
  • Opt for incentives rather than exactions
  • Commit to Balance
  • Base decisions on good science
  • Consider Cost/Benefit analyses
  • Refrain from unnecessary, but politically popular regulation
  • Maintain a customer service/partnership attitude
  • Honor the public records law
